The Role

We are looking for a Project Manager to join our innovative Enterprise team.  The post will encompass an interesting and varied workload including the management and delivery of our seaweed projects and services, CPD training courses in our Seaweed Academy, oversee our commercial seaweed nursery activity and provide consultancy to commercial clients, national and local government and NGOs. Applicants will ideally have a scientific background in macroalgae.

You will report into and work alongside an experienced and dedicated project management and business development team. Training and guidance will be provided, where required.

In return, we offer an attractive salary package as well as the opportunity for further professional development through mentoring, training and peer support.

 

Our Ideal Candidate         

We are looking for a motivated and confident individual with excellent communication and organisational skills who enjoys a varied workload, a challenge and who will also be an excellent additional to our training academy.

You will be educated to postgraduate (MSc and above) level in seaweed/marine/environmental sciences with some relevant work experience as a project manager/consultant where you will have utilised your experience to carry out marine environmental consultancy duties, some training delivery and project management. A good knowledge of seaweed algal cultivation is vital.
